That will be the issue with the 1.5TSI EVO when used with a 6 speed manual gearbox.

One of my wife’s friends has that combo in a 2018 Golf and absolutely no issues at all, which is good but curious.

My mate has that combo in a 2018 T-Roc with absolutely no issues at all, which is also curious.

Both cars were bought slightly used, so neither has any idea of they were okay from day one.

My older daughter is currently replacing her Ibiza and is looking at Leon’s, but I’m suggesting that she avoids the 1.5TSI EVO with a 6 speed gearbox as there is no point in going looking for problems, 2.0TSI FR maybe Sport is what I think that she should buy.

Mines is juddery in first gear on a cold engine

But when its warm its better still not smooth going. Basically makes you appear like a learner driver with sub par clutch control

1.5tsi evo 6speed manual 130bhp
